U.S. capital may end weekend subway service in 2021

The subway system serving the U.S. capital region may be forced to end weekend service, close 19 stations and reduce weekday operations in 2021, to bridge a forecast budget gap of $500 million if Congress does not approve additional assistance.
The system serves a region of about 6 million people, but like many public transit systems in the United States, has seen demand plummet because of the coronavirus pandemic. It may also have to cut back bus services.
